A worm gear is a type of gear that consists of a worm (which is a gear in the form of a screw) and a worm wheel (which is a gear that meshes with the worm).

蜗轮是一种齿轮,由一个蜗杆(以螺旋形状呈现的齿轮)和一个蜗轮(与蜗杆啮合的齿轮)组成。

Worm gears are used to transmit power between non-intersecting shafts that are at right angles to each other.

蜗轮用于在相互垂直的非交叉轴之间传递动力。

They provide a high torque output and can achieve a large speed reduction.

它们提供高扭矩输出,并且可以实现较大的速度减小。

In the world of mechanical engineering, various components work together to create efficient systems. One such component is the worm gear, a type of gear that plays a crucial role in many applications. A worm gear consists of two main parts: a worm, which is similar to a screw, and a worm wheel, which resembles a traditional gear. This unique configuration allows for significant torque multiplication and a compact design, making it ideal for applications where space is limited.The primary function of a worm gear is to transmit power between non-intersecting shafts, typically at a right angle to each other. This feature is particularly beneficial in machinery where directional change is necessary, such as in elevators, conveyor belts, and various automotive applications. The design of a worm gear also provides a high reduction ratio, enabling slow and controlled movement, which is essential in many industrial settings.One of the most notable advantages of using a worm gear is its ability to prevent back-driving. In simpler terms, this means that once the worm gear is engaged and moving, it cannot be easily turned in the opposite direction by external forces. This characteristic is particularly useful in applications like winches or hoisting mechanisms, where maintaining position is critical.However, there are some drawbacks to consider when utilizing a worm gear. The efficiency of a worm gear system can be lower than that of other gear types, primarily due to the sliding contact between the worm and the wheel, which generates friction and heat. This means that while they provide excellent torque, they may require more energy input for the same output compared to other gear systems.Despite these challenges, the versatility of the worm gear makes it a popular choice in various industries. For instance, in the automotive sector, worm gears are often used in steering mechanisms, allowing for precise control over vehicle direction. In manufacturing, they can be found in machines that require fine adjustments, such as lathes and milling machines.In conclusion, understanding the functionality and applications of the worm gear is essential for anyone involved in mechanical engineering or related fields. Its unique design offers both advantages and challenges, making it a vital component in many systems. By leveraging the strengths of a worm gear, engineers can create more efficient and effective machinery that meets the demands of modern technology. As industries continue to evolve, the role of the worm gear will likely remain significant, providing solutions to complex mechanical problems.
